Islamabad: Following the recent arrests of PTI members about the prohibited funding case, the party on Saturday moved the Islamabad High Court (IHC) against the Federal Investigation Agency (FIA). “The impugned inquiry is beyond the jurisdiction as no wrongdoing bet alone ‘illegality’ is apparent on the face of the record, It has been initiated with mala fide intention, ln bad faith, out of personal motives to hurt the petitioners and harass the donors of the petitioner, and to support or benefit the political opponents of the petitioners,” the petition read.
